I am seeking the birth details of Elizabeth Quinn, who married James O’Neill in Ardboe parish, Co Tyrone, on 30 September 1920. Elizabeth stated that she was a minor (under 21), and that her father was Patrick Quinn, a labourer. It is not known exactly when she was born, nor where. Elizabeth died 18 October 1932 aged 29 years.
So far, searches for her birth in Co Tyrone have proved negative.
I wish to know if anyone has information concerning Elizabeth Quinn who was born in Mountnorris on 5 March 1902. Her father was Patrick Quinn, a labourer, and her mother’s maiden name was Mary McParland. Elizabeth was the youngest of eight children, and the family appears in the 1911 census –   http://www.census.nationalarchives.ie/pages/1911/Armagh/Mountnorris/Mountnorris/305501/                 
Any help would be gratefully appreciated.
